Every year, hundreds of homeless children come to Human Solutions with their families seeking help. With the support of Human Solutions’ Daybreak Shelter for homeless families, job skills training for parents, connections to affordable housing for families, and on-site
resources, children and their families thrive and find their way out of homelessness.

$89.29 is needed in donations from PEOPLE LIKE YOU to provide shelter to one
homeless child for 30 days at our Daybreak Shelter – the average time it takes for a family to find a safe and stable home. The Shelter only receives about 10% of its funding from the government. As for the rest, 33% comes from churches, 45% comes from foundations, and the rest comes from people who care about the wellbeing of our community’s young ones.
